PORSCHE KREMER RACING |
As with Brun, WS-PC form should be ignored because of use of Yokohama crossplies. Another strong driver line-up for the Kremer brothers, whose entries are well-financed from Japan. Cars are unlikely to be as quick as lead Joest 962, but will certainly figure at the front of the Porsche pack. Will be guaranteed top ten contenders if they run without major dramas. #10 - New Thompson chassis running on Yokohama tyres. No practice problems, but drivers struggling to do better that 3m 33secs. George Fouché was drafted in to try the car; time of 3m 24secs credited to Giovanni Lavaggi by ACO and erroneously earned 14th place on the grid. Gearbox oil cooler problem and floor damaged by kerb only major delays, holding 11th place when huge fire caused dramatic spin and retirement at Dunlop Chicane for Kunimitsu Takahashi at noon on Sunday. #11 - Good qualifying run from Geaorge Fouché to earn 10th place for the new LeytonHouse-backed chassis. Several early stops with misfire dropped the car down order, before Masanori Sekiya had a huge accident at the porsche Curves in the fourth hour, driver unhurt. |
